### 2.4.1 — Renamed setting

`charset_sniff_mode` is now `encoding_detection_strategy` in Quillbox. Old name is ignored as of this release — no fallback. Update any upload pipelines you touch. Valid values: `strict`, `lenient`, `bom-only`. Detection runs before virus scan, after size check. The detector also requires its service credential, so append this line to the env file:

secret setting of tajof-bahif: COURIER_KEY3=65d

So here's how the Giftwell receipt mailer decides when to batch versus send immediately. Plugin authors: you don't control send timing directly — you register a formatter, and the core scheduler handles dispatch based on donor volume and retry pressure. If your plugin does anything slow (PDF generation, currency lookups), keep it under the per-receipt budget or the scheduler will defer your batch to the overnight window. The scheduler's current tuning constants are shown below.

constants for yafog-hawep:
RATE_LIMITS = {
    "aldeth": 722,
    "tamix": 452,
}

Subject: Welcome to SproutCycle on-call!

Hey! Glad to have you rotating in. SproutCycle is our plant-watering scheduler — it fires valve jobs every 20 minutes, and the usual failure mode is a stuck cron lease after a deploy. If the Fernhaven greenhouse dashboard shows stale timestamps, just bounce the lease holder and re-queue. Most pages resolve in five minutes. Everything else you need, including escalation steps, lives on the internal wiki page below.

wiki page, hawep-fajop: https://jira.tolvaqsys.internal/projects/projects/pages/pages